Dec. 10, 1916 – Jan. 15, 2015
In the early morning hours of January 14, Eggert passed from this earthly life at the age of 98 at the Chinook Regional Hospital in Lethbridge. Eggert was born on Dec. 10 1916 on the family homestead at Spy Hill, Sk. Eggert was a farmer at heart and farmed until 1982 when the farm was sold. During the winter months of 1954-1957 Eggert made curling ice at the Meadow Lark Curling Club in Calgary, Alberta. It is here where he met his wife Marg Walsh. They were married Nov. 25, 1957. They moved back to the farm that spring. Eggert and Marg had 2 children a son Kelly and a daughter Angie.
